Ghost River 1887 IPA commemorates the first year that the famous Memphis Sands Aquifer was tapped. Now over 100 years later, Ghost River Brewing has turned Memphis’ water into an aggressively hopped beer IPA (India Pale Ale) using the bold assertive flavors of American varietal hops.

Pours an effervescent gold with 3 fingers of eggshell colored head. Stellar lacing & good head retention
S: Bready, slight lemon notes & little grainyness
T: Grapefruit, pine, breadyness up front, a little lime as well, some mango as well. Pine, aspirin, grapefruit & light breadyness are all there as this warms, some graininess as well. Finishes grapefruitty, grainy & grassy
MF: Light/medium body, soft carbonation; pretty good balance
Drinks easy, but nothing worth getting worked up about. Might try it on draft or if I know I have a super fresh bottle
